So mr howard stern fan, what would be a good deal on a touring with sport package?
Most are equipped with splash guards, kick plates, and mats, so I will add them to give you an idea of what to expect. Here are the invoice prices for your configuration (prices found here):

Touring Model 6 speed manual $31,919
Sports package $2,602
Painted Splash Guards $165
Illuminated Kick Plate $148
Carpeted Floor Mats $89
Carpeted Trunk Mat $65
Destination Charges $695

Total Invoice $35,683

When you go to negotiate, the invoice price is the first thing you should negotiate. Everything else will flow from that. Tell them you will take at or below invoice. The tax and title is regulated. I used a payment calculator (linked here) that incorporates tax and title to give you an estimation.

CA Sales Tax is 8.75%, so you will pay $3,122 in taxes
Title estimated at $535

This brings your total to $39,340 Out the Door (OTD)

Your next step is to figure out the financing, assuming you're not paying in full. PenFed is offering 3.99% APR to those that qualify (linked here). I don't know of any special financing offered by Nissan, but you can shop around to see if you can get a better rate than PenFed. It's a good idea to get pre-approved before going in to negotiate, because you know what rate you already have, and give Nissan a chance to beat it. If they do, then good for you, if not, then you already have a back up plan.
